WebbWe do not think that IBS has a single cause. There is a wide variety of reasons why patients develop the condition. However, the single most common trigger to the start of symptoms is following a bout of food poisoning or gastroenteritis. There does not seem to be a genetic cause and there appears to be many factors that can provoke symptoms.
